James V Brown Library to salute friends’ group at event

The James V. Brown Library, 19 E. Fourth St., will spend the week of Oct. 15-23 recognizing its Friends of the Library group as part of the 18th annual celebration of National Friends of Libraries Week. The Friends of the James V. Brown Library were established in 1956 by Robert P. Henry, a trade union worker who wanted to raise funds to help renovate the library. Since that time, the Friends group has grown from several community members to nearly 500 members. Authority gives more than $24,000 to charities

McELHATTAN — Over $24,000 in charity money will be donated to several county-wide nonprofits by the Clinton County Solid Waste Authority. A total of $24,654 will be donated, which was raised from the 22nd Annual John B. Hoy, Jr., Charity Golf Tournament. The tournament was held on Sept. 29. The money was spread out to the Clinton County Historical Society, Good Neighbor Center of the Renovo Council of Churches and the Covenant Cafe.
